What is Progres AD Short-Term Debt?

Progres AD's Short-Term Debt for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2024 was BAM0.02 Mil.

Progres AD's quarterly Short-Term Debt increased from Dec. 2022 (BAM0.00 Mil) to Dec. 2023 (BAM0.14 Mil) but then declined from Dec. 2023 (BAM0.14 Mil) to Dec. 2024 (BAM0.02 Mil).

Progres AD's annual Short-Term Debt increased from Dec. 2022 (BAM0.00 Mil) to Dec. 2023 (BAM0.14 Mil) but then declined from Dec. 2023 (BAM0.14 Mil) to Dec. 2024 (BAM0.02 Mil).

Progres AD Short-Term Debt Explanation

Short-Term Debt represents the total amount of Long-Term Debt such as bank loans and commercial paper, which is due within one year.
